In the fast‑moving world of AI‑driven customer engagement, carpet‑cleaning businesses face a unique set of challenges: answering technical questions about stain removal, managing booking requests, upselling additional services, and providing post‑cleaning care tips—all while keeping the brand voice consistent across every touchpoint. RAG (Retrieval‑Augmented Generation) technology allows chat agents to pull in the most up‑to‑date information from documents, FAQs, or internal knowledge bases, ensuring responses are accurate and relevant. A robust LLM agent not only understands the nuances of carpet care but also integrates seamlessly with booking calendars, e‑commerce platforms, and customer portals. ChatGPT Enterprise offers a powerful, RAG‑enabled chatbot that can be deployed as a website widget, a Slack bot, or an API endpoint. Leveraging OpenAI’s advanced language model, the platform provides retrieval from uploaded documents, PDFs, and knowledge bases, enabling the agent to answer detailed questions about carpet‑cleaning techniques, product recommendations, and repair instructions. The service emphasizes security and compliance, with data residency options and enterprise‑grade privacy controls. While the core model is powerful, users must manually configure knowledge‑base integration and custom prompt templates, which can be a barrier for non‑technical teams. Additional features include multi‑tenant support for agencies and integration with Zapier for workflow automation. Pricing is not publicly disclosed and requires contacting sales for a tailored quote.

Intercom is a widely used customer messaging platform that offers a chat widget, automated bots, and a knowledge base feature. With its Conversations API, businesses can embed a chatbot that pulls information from Intercom’s knowledge base, enabling RAG-like responses. Intercom’s bots support complex workflows, including appointment scheduling, product recommendations, and ticket routing—features useful for carpet‑cleaning businesses that need to manage booking requests and customer inquiries. The platform also offers a robust set of integrations, including Shopify, WooCommerce, and CRM systems. Intercom’s pricing is tiered, starting at $39/month for the Essential plan and scaling up to $99/month for the Pro plan, with custom Enterprise pricing available.

Drift is a conversational marketing platform that offers chat widgets, automated bots, and a knowledge base for quick answers. Drift’s bots can be configured to pull data from internal documents or knowledge bases, providing real‑time, context‑aware responses—an essential feature for carpet‑cleaning companies that need to answer questions about pricing, service areas, or post‑cleaning care tips. Drift also includes outbound messaging, email automation, and sales attribution tools, allowing businesses to nurture leads and convert inquiries into bookings. The platform integrates with Shopify, HubSpot, and other CRM systems. Drift’s pricing starts at $400/month for the Growth plan, with higher tiers available for agencies and larger enterprises.
